Resolution
Display names in Outlook are provided by the University's back-end systems and cannot be changed directly within Outlook. Depending on which part of your name is incorrect, follow the applicable steps below.
First Name Is Incorrect
- Your Chosen Name field may have been set incorrectly in the Duquesne Portal Personal Information section.
- Go to the Chosen First Name page on the Duquesne Intranet.
- Set or remove your Chosen First Name as needed.
- Allow up to 72 hours for the change to reflect in all systems.
Last Name Is Incorrect
- Determine your affiliation:
- Students: Contact the Registrar to request a last name change.
- Faculty/Staff: Contact Human Resources to request a last name change.
- Allow up to 72 hours for the change to reflect in all systems.
Special Characters Display Incorrectly (é, è, î, etc.)
- Special characters may not display correctly in all encoding schemes, and may appear as boxes, backwards question marks, or other strange characters.
- Go to the Chosen Name field on the Duquesne Intranet.
- Remove the special characters from your name in this field.
- Allow up to 72 hours for the change to reflect in all systems.
Cause
Outlook display names are populated from the University's back-end systems (e.g., Chosen Name field, official name records) rather than being editable within Outlook itself. Incorrect Chosen Name settings, outdated legal name records, or encoding limitations for special characters can cause the display name to appear differently than expected.
